Implementing Mifan Menu in Web Development
Integrating the Mifan Menu into web projects involves thoughtful planning and execution. Developers must consider technical constraints alongside design goals to deliver a smooth user experience.
This section outlines practical steps and best practices for implementation.
The use of modern frameworks such as React, Vue, or Angular can facilitate building dynamic Mifan Menus. These tools allow for component-based architecture, making menus modular and easier to maintain.
Additionally, CSS techniques like Flexbox and Grid enable responsive layouts that adjust gracefully.
Accessibility standards, including ARIA roles and keyboard navigation support, are essential components when developing the Mifan Menu. Ensuring that all users, including those with disabilities, can navigate efficiently is both a legal requirement and a moral imperative.
Aspect | Implementation Tips | Common Pitfalls |
Responsiveness | Use media queries and flexible units. | Fixed widths causing layout breaks. |
Accessibility | Implement ARIA roles and tabindex. | Ignoring screen reader compatibility. |
Performance | Lazy-load menu items where possible. | Loading all items at once causing delays. |
Interactivity | Smooth CSS transitions and focus states. | Overusing animations leading to distractions. |

Comparing Mifan Menu to Traditional Navigation Models
To appreciate the uniqueness of the Mifan Menu, it’s useful to compare it against traditional navigation styles such as hamburger menus, mega menus, and sidebar menus. Each has distinct characteristics and use cases.
The hamburger menu, popular in mobile design, hides navigation behind an icon to save space but can obscure options from immediate view. Mega menus display extensive lists, which can overwhelm users if not well-organized.
Sidebar menus offer persistent visibility but consume valuable screen real estate.
Menu Type | Visibility | Usability | Best For |
Mifan Menu | Selective visibility, context-driven | High usability with minimal clutter | Sites needing clean, adaptive navigation |
Hamburger Menu | Hidden until triggered | Moderate usability; can reduce discoverability | Mobile apps and minimalist designs |
Mega Menu | Always visible on hover or click | Can overwhelm; good for large sites | E-commerce and content-rich sites |
Sidebar Menu | Persistent, occupies side space | Good for dense navigation but space-consuming | Dashboard and admin panels |
Choosing the right menu depends on the site’s goals, audience, and content complexity.
